Rukungiri young people choose NRM

I have always heard some people alleging that the opposition commands majority support of the young people in Uganda.

Which parameters do they really use?

At Buyanja Town Council in Rukungiri district, hundreds of these youthful voters on Monday May 28th, 2018 boycotted the widely publicised FDC rally addressed by their own resident Col Kiiza Besigye and instead opted for the NRM side presided over by President Yoweri Museveni. It was just a walkable distance between the two venues.

I can actually conclude that NRM has more young people on its side than any other political group in this country.

The only difference is that majority of our youthful followers are not ‘noisy’, walk with diplomacy and respect the rule of law. As a result they remain an ‘invisible’ but a big force in our favour.

Although the opposition sometimes intimidates these young voters for showing loyalty to NRM, many of them have chosen
